I did a new installation of Windows XP Prof. plus IE 6
and service pack 1. Then I visited windowsupdate and
applied the suggested patches and hotfixes. Following
this I installed Winzip, Yahoo messenger and companion
and finally Symantec Antivirus before putting my Outlook
emails and documents in to be protected from viruses.
After doing all this, I thought I had a 'safe' working
version of my desktop..but lo! whenever I tried to open a
new window in IE 6, it would close the existing window
and then open a new blank window. After doing all the dll
registrations for urlmon, mshtml etc as suggested on the
different bulletin boards, I was still unable to solve
this problem. But these readings helped me narrow down
the issue to these dlls which get replaced when you
install the patches and hotfixes (specially mshtml and
urlmon in 818529). I uninstalled patch 818529 through the
control panel and now my IE 6 installation works great
and new windows are opening properly.
My question: Patch 818529 is listed as critical. What
should I do? Is this a recognized issue and secondly, is
this got to do with Symantec NAV?
